Eating low carb doesn’t have to mean eating tasteless or weird foods. It simply involves leaving out processed flour and processed sugar from your diet and cutting waaaaay back on natural starches and natural sugars.
With that in mind and considering I’m a plain cook, I’ve decided to start a category for simple – but tasty – recipes that include no more than 4 ingredients.
